Reuters: Intuit Says Will Hit Third-Quarter Targets
My spin Intuit's a company built to last (and thrive) in economic downturns. A VERY strong brand, solid range of product lines, and a laser like focus on their customers are key to their success.
News Clip: PALO ALTO, Calif. (Reuters) - Intuit Inc. (Nasdaq:INTU - news), the maker of TurboTax software, on Monday said profits for the quarter ended April 30 will hit the high end of estimates and revenues will land at the lower end, as sales in its key consumer tax business were up 20 percent year-to-date.
